All members of the Virginia Conference now have access to quality health care. This program is available to more than 340,000 persons regardless of whether they are employed by the church or not.
This new insurance offering came about as a result of action taken by the 2004 Annual Conference, which directed the Virginia United Methodist Pensions, Inc., (VUMPI) to work jointly with the Virginia United Methodist Credit Union, Inc., to develop a voluntary benefits offering that would be managed and administered by the Virginia United Methodist Credit Union.
The Credit Union’s new insurance offering is available to lay and clergy members of the Virginia Conference, regardless of employment status. This portfolio is a 100 percent individual-paid insurance offering. It includes traditional PPO and HMO coverage, along with tax-advantaged Health Savings Accounts, or HSAs. The Credit Union was also able to obtain a portfolio of group employee benefits. As a result, lay members who are responsible for providing employee benefits to their own employees may be interested in obtaining their group health insurance through the Credit Union. The group insurance portfolio includes companion dental and vision plans for those employers looking for traditional employee benefit packages.
The program includes two stipulations for participation —
1. Individuals must be a member of the Virginia United Methodist Credit Union (see membership eligibility on the Web at www.vumcu.org), and
2. Insurance coverage is available only online at www.vumcu.org. The Credit Union does not maintain any information or applications in its office.
This new health insurance offering does not replace or compete with the existing health plans available through the conference pensions and benefits office, or VUMPI. Instead, it actually expands the total insurance portfolio made available to our collective membership by the Virginia Conference.
VUMPI’s health and pension plans continue to be available only to those clergy and lay employees employed by a church, agency or institution within the Virginia Conference under strict employer-employee guidelines.
